Statistiques
| Révision :

root / examples / Test / Cart / Dep_tgt.awk @ 1

Historique | Voir | Annoter | Télécharger (592 octet)

1 1 equemene
BEGIN{
2 1 equemene
it=-1
3 1 equemene
pi=3.14159265358979
4 1 equemene
}
5 1 equemene
{ if ($1=="PATHNAME") { i=index($3,",");  if (i==0) {Nom=$3} else {Nom=substr($3,1,i-1) }; Nom=Nom "_tgt_";next}
6 1 equemene
}
7 1 equemene
8 1 equemene
/Visualization of tangents/,/END of tangents/ {
9 1 equemene
    if ($1=="Visualization") { it++; File=Nom  it ".dat";
10 1 equemene
               print "#Tangents for Iopt=" it > File; next;}
11 1 equemene
    if ($1=="END") { next }
12 1 equemene
    if (NF==0) {print "" >> File; next}
13 1 equemene
    printf(" %12.5f %12.5f %12.5f",$1*1.,$2*1.,$3*180./pi) >> File
14 1 equemene
	for(j=4;j<=NF;j+=3) { printf(" %12.5f %12.5f %12.5f",$j*1.,$(j+1)*180./pi,$(j+2)*180./pi) >> File }
15 1 equemene
    print "" >> File
16 1 equemene
	}
17 1 equemene
END{
18 1 equemene
}